タグ

ブックマーク / qiita.com/1amageek (2)

  • Firebaseと画像とUXを考える - Qiita

    どうもFirebase Japan User Groupオーガナイザーの@1amageekです。 この記事ではUX向上のための画像の取り扱い方について解説しようと思います。 サービスと画像 画像のロードはサービスのUXに大きな影響を与える WEBでは、1秒の遅れでCVRが7%ダウンすると言われています。Instagramがもし画像のロードに1秒もかかっていたとすれば、おそらくここまでは大きなサービスにはならなかったでしょう。 画像の取り扱いには、時間をかけてUXを向上させる意味があります。 ロード速度も重要だが、待ち時間こそ重要 画像のロードは、サイズと通信速度に依存します。つまり技術的観点からすれば、とにかく画像を小さくすること以外は、解決方法はありません。 既存のあらゆるサービスは、待ち時間をいかに低減させるかを工夫してUXを向上させてきました。この記事ではその手法に焦点をあてて紹介し

    Firebaseと画像とUXを考える - Qiita
    teracy_junk
    teracy_junk 2018/07/23
    例えば最初のロードでは1画面に収まる分だけ取ってきて、次のフェッチで大量に持ってくる、と。なるほどなぁ
  • Firebase Realtime DBを実践投入するにあたって考えたこと - Qiita

    Firebase Realtime DBを実践に投入する Databaseと聞くと、これから利用しようとするFirebaseがmBaaSであることを忘れてついREST(Client Server Model)で考えてしまいがちですが、大前提はMobile Platformなので、一度REST、RDBの考え方は捨ててみてください。 RDBの考え方を引き継いだままでは、Firebase Realtime DBの最善の設計はできないと考えています。 そして、RDBの考え方を引き継いだままFirebase Realtime DBを理解しようとすることが、導入の一つの障壁となっていると思っています。 ぜひ頭をリフレッシュしてFirebase Realtime DBの見方を変えてみてください。 この記事では、Firebase Realtime DBの導入するにあたっての考え方やテクニックを紹介します。

    Firebase Realtime DBを実践投入するにあたって考えたこと - Qiita
  • 1